BATLLE ROIS-MENDEZ, Francisco and INCIARTE OSORIO, Bárbara. Knowledge management in beer companies: A case study. Revista Venezolana de Gerencia [online]. 2009, vol.14, n.45, pp.42-54. ISSN 1315-9984.
The study was made in order to determine the development of knowledge management in brewery enterprises of the San Francisco Municipality, State of Zulia, Venezuela. The research was descriptive; with a non-experimental, transversal field design. The sample consisted of 98 subjects, including managers, superintendents and employees at Cervecería Polar C.A., Planta Modelo. Conclusions were that the generation of knowledge, the technological dimension, the cultural dimension and leadership are key elements of knowledge management developed in this industry, highlighting the development of technological aspects as the strategy that has allowed it to remain the leader in the market, thanks to innovations in cutting-edge technology applied to production processes and a leadership that encourages teamwork as an organizational value.
